A Traditional Pakistani Muslim Ceremony Full Of Color And Love

Thursday, January 6th, 2022

This Pakistani Muslim ceremony celebration is full of SO much color and love, we’re not even sure where to start! From the first time Laila and Ali were introduced through mutual friends, they knew it was meant to be. After an exciting proposal on the dock at his family’s beach house in Florida, the two started planning to make sure their big day went off with a hitch. 

The couple wed at Laila’s home, and it was nothing but stunning! Starting off in the morning, they had a traditional Pakistani Muslim ceremony. From the decor to the desserts and food, it was all amazing! After this ceremony (and an outfit change that will make your jaw drop), the now married couple went to their second event. Both of their families and friends had prepared dances for them, and we can’t stop smiling at how big their smiles were during the dances! Throughout their entire day their photographer, Tara Arseven Photography was right by their side taking pictures of all the beautiful colors and love! You can just feel the happiness of these two in this one! Congrats to Laila and Ali! 

 

 

Their big day was so much fun, our bride had a hard time picking out what her favorite memory was! If she had to choose, she said it was, “an old Pakistani tradition where the bride is usually covered by a veil. After the marriage ceremony, the veil is lifted so both the bride and groom are underneath. They both then look into a mirror to see each other as husband and wife for the first time.”
